At the center of betting lies the principle of odds. Odds establish equally the chance of a selected consequence and the payout if that consequence takes place. They are typically introduced in 3 formats: fractional, decimal, and moneyline. Fractional odds (like 5/one) are typical in the UK and reveal the potential income relative for the stake. Decimal odds (such as 6.00), much more typical in Europe and Australia, replicate the total return including the Original bet. Moneyline odds, employed generally inside the U.S., demonstrate both the amount a bettor could win over a $a hundred wager or simply how much must be wagered to gain $100. Knowing these odds is crucial for earning sound, knowledgeable betting conclusions.

When betting may be entertaining, it carries considerable hazards—specially when it will become habitual or psychological. The most widespread and unsafe behaviors is chasing losses, the place bettors continue to gamble in an attempt to Get well cash they have lost. This sample frequently leads to even bigger money strain and psychological anxiety. That’s why accountable gambling is so significant. It involves environment crystal clear restrictions on both equally money and time put in, dealing with betting for a sort of enjoyment rather than a means to make money, and understanding when to wander away. The real key is staying on top of things and averting selections fueled by desperation or irritation.
